Serving size
Amount Per Serving
Calories 280 Calories from Fat 99
% Daily Value *
Total Fat 11 g 16.9%
Saturated Fat 5 g 25%
Trans Fat 0 g
Cholesterol 5 mg 1.7%
Sodium 340 mg 14.2%
Total Carbohydrates 40 g 13.3%
Dietary Fiber 1 g4%
Sugars 15 g
Protein 5 g 10%
Vitamin A Vitamin C
Calcium 0.1% Iron 10%
*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
